Understanding the Physics of the Plinko Board

The seemingly random path of the plinko disc is, in reality, a consequence of fundamental physics principles. Gravity is the primary force at play, pulling the disc downwards. However, the arrangement of pegs introduces frequent collisions, resulting in momentum transfer. Each impact isn't perfectly elastic; some energy is lost with each bounce, gradually slowing the disc's descent. The angle of incidence at which the disc strikes a peg is critical. A direct hit tends to deflect the disc more sharply, whereas a glancing blow results in a smaller change in direction. This process is repeated numerous times as the disc navigates the board, creating a cascade of unpredictable bounces.

Probability and the Distribution of Winnings

At the heart of the plinko experience lies probability. While each drop feels unique, the game operates based on statistical likelihoods. The distribution of winnings – the values assigned to each bottom slot – plays a central role in determining the overall payout structure. A common design features a higher payout slot in the center, with gradually decreasing values towards the sides. This setup reflects the inherent probability of the disc landing closer to the center due to the cumulative effect of the peg interactions, assuming a relatively centered initial drop point. However, even with a central bias, the game retains a significant element of randomness, ensuring that any slot remains a possible outcome.

Calculating the Odds and Expected Value

Calculating the precise odds of landing in any particular slot requires a complex mathematical model. It’s not simply a matter of counting slots; it requires understanding the probabilities associated with each bounce and deflection. Factors like peg angle, disc material, and even minor variations in board construction can influence the calculations. The expected value of a game is calculated by multiplying the value of each possible outcome by its probability and summing the results. A positive expected value indicates that, on average, a player can expect to win more than they wager over a large number of plays, while a negative expected value suggests the opposite. Most plinko games are designed to have a negative expected value for the player, ensuring profitability for the operator.

Understanding these concepts doesn't guarantee wins, but it provides a more informed perspective on the game’s mechanics and the inherent risks involved. It highlights that while the thrill of the bounce is captivating, the game is ultimately governed by mathematical principles.
